Professional, friendly, accommodating and easy delivery of a perfect bucket-list holiday
After a huge amount of planning and delayed arrangements, due to Covid-19, my girlfriend and I were FIANLLY able to depart on our holiday of a lifetime.
George had been exceptionally professional and diligent in his planning and communication throughout the process and this did not falter despite the global pandemic. Only a week prior to departing, my girlfriends' dream came true when we were contacted by Giraffe Manor, informing us that a room had become available. At the drop of a hat, George managed to rearrange the later parts of our trip to accommodate this very late change in plan. For this reason alone, I cannot thank, nor recommend, Right Choice in any higher way. For 4 years, we had a solid plan, booked into hotels and a clear schedule in place. Only a week before departure, George had rearranged our last 3 days. This is proof enough that he, and all the staff at Right Choice, go above and beyond in their customer service.
We arrived in Nairobi and we were taken, by taxi, to our hotel. The hotel was beautiful and every single member of staff went out of their way to ensure we had an amazing day, prior to departure on the safari.
The following day we met our guide for the safari, Sami. Without a doubt, a good guide will make or break your safari experience and Sami was incredible. We made our way to the Maasai Mara. We arrived at the first hotel (Keekorok Lodge) which, whilst stunning, was the most basic of the hotels we stayed in. All the staff here, again, were amazing. The rooms did need some TLC but it was plenty good enough. The next 3 days were a blur. Early starts, hot air balloon rides and such an amazing abundance of perfect, beautiful wildlife, we were in awe. Sami made sure that we were able to see everything and more and, unlike several other guides, he was wonderfully respectful of the wildlife. This is something which we would have wanted but it was clear that Sami loved and appreciated the wildlife as much as we did.
We left Keekorok Lodge and went to Lake Nukuru. The hotel was just breath-taking. Here we saw the missing piece of our Big 5, both the Black and White Rhino. The huge amount of different and amazing birds which were easily spotted could have upstaged the wildlife.
Amboselli? Yet again, the hotel and national park were just perfect. We had seen all the wildlife that we thought possible however this park kept on delivering the surprises.
The last stage of the safari presented the most perfect hotel on the safari; Kilaguni Safari Lodge. This hotel was beyond all comprehension and the watering hole, visited by all sorts of wildlife (elephant, giraffe, zebra etc) was just the most mind-blowing experience whilst we ate.
We departed and stayed for a night at Giraffe Manor which needs no review. Its just another moment in a bucket-list experience and was yet another unique experience.
Finally, we had an internal flight to Mombasa, for the Baobab Beach Resort. Again, another great hotel and a wonderful moment to relax before coming home.
Overall, the holiday was nothing but a bucket-list experience delivered with professionalism and ease. George could not have been any more caring, delivering an amazing level of customer service. Sami was the perfect guide for the trip. Whilst Keekorok Lodge needed some minor repairs, it did not disappoint. Every person we encountered were determined to deliver the most amazing holiday for us.
I would recommend that people understand how the hotels work as we didnt realise that we needed to pay for all our drinks and thought that they were included with our package. They werent. This had absolutely no impact on our holiday and is no problem whatsoever, its just something to be aware of.
We cant thank George or Sami enough for everything that they did. We have been recommending this exact holiday, Right Choice and Sami, to many people since we returned. Communication and service was excellent throughout. Yes, this is an expensive holiday but it really is a bucket-list experience.

We were a group of 3 friends who climbed the Kilimanjaro with the Lemosho-Route in 6 days (normally 7 days) and did a 2-day safari afterwards. From the point of interest to the actual engagement, every worry and question was taken care of by Mangokili Adventures. The organization worked out super well. We had 2 great guides, 11 great porters for the Kilimanjaro-hike and 1 great guide for the safari. Especially good for trips with a budget. We paid in total about 2.400 USD.
